Hi, I am having very similar issues as described in this thread. I am running an EAP225 connected to a Netgear router. I manage it via the web interface and it's on firmware 2.3.0 Build 20180628 Rel. 54512(4555).

 

The netgear is configured to provide DHCP, but I also have a couple of devices with a static IP as well.

 

After a reboot of the EAP225 the network functions correctly. I can ping all my devices and everyone is happy. However after some time (maybe around the 10 hours described by the OP) then all devices connected to the EAP225 become unreachable. They cannot be pinged, they do not respond to ARP requests (by checking wireshark), however they can continue to ping out to the router, and internet devices too. This affects all devices, such as laptops assigned an address via DHCP, or my IOT devices which have a static address.

 

Everything works fine if I enable WiFi on the router instead of the EAP225 - so to me that indicates a problem with the EAP225 rather that my network configuration. The symptoms do seem very similar to have SSID isolation enabled - even though it is not.

 

Can this be investigated further? Thank you.

Hi,

 

as stated above I have exactely the same issue and purchased another EAP225 just to make sure that it's not a hardware fault. But even with the new EAP225 V3.1 the issue persists. On the 2.4GHz network the client (a multi-room audio system with internet radio) is not "visible" after 10-12 hrs of operation, although visible in the EAP's client list. A hard reboot resolves the issue but after the same period trouble starts again. All other clients remain fully operational but you can't ping them anymore.

 

As a matter of blank despair I connected the multi-room audio system to the 5GHz network. And now I observe 2 interessting effects:

1) the multi-room audio system works now since 17 hrs .... no problem, no interruption, always visible and can be pinged

2) the host name is now properly visible (wasn't on 2.4GHz) together with my home network domain name

 

I think this is the ultimative evidence that the Firmware is buggy !
